Wouldn't do much good over stock due to the closed in system, just replaqce with the SEkit, or as I did Arlen Ness big sucker it doesnt have those hokey little rubber hoses and comes with a washable K&N filter and its 20 bucks cheaper thru a forum sponcer EASTERN PERFORMANCE CYCLES.
Dave , the replacement K&N filter is a HD-1499
Go to www.knfilters.com and you can check out what they have for your bike specifically.
Usually you have to start making fuel system changes once you allow more air "in" , more so than letting exhaust "out".
You might want to go "big or stay home" with the RK-3909 or a SE stage one or Ness Big Sucker filter kit.
The higher flow setups look stock and flow way more than the stock replacement. filter.
The larger flow makes a big difference even with stock pipes and mufflers , as long as the fuel is right.
Bounties idea is really the way to go for a pretty big boost per dollar.
